为什么VPS启动时出现黑屏且无法正常使用?
| 问题类型 |
出现频率 |
解决难度 |
常见场景 |
| 远程连接黑屏 |
高 |
中 |
更换电脑登录VPS时 |
| 系统启动失败 |
中 |
高 |
VPS重启后 |
| 超出连接数限制 |
中 |
低 |
多人同时连接 |
| 软件冲突导致黑屏 |
低 |
中 |
安装特定软件后 |
| 电源管理问题 |
低 |
低 |
系统休眠后 |
VPS黑屏启动不了的原因分析与解决方案
当VPS出现黑屏无法启动的情况时,这通常是由多种因素导致的。下面将详细介绍问题的排查方法和解决方案。
主要解决步骤概览
| 步骤 |
方法名称 |
适用场景 |
| 1 |
远程连接设置调整 |
首次连接或更换设备时出现的黑屏 |
| 2 |
多用户登录管理 |
远程连接数超限导致的连接问题 |
| 3 |
增强连接工具使用 |
常规方法无效时的备选方案 |
| 4 |
命令行强制连接 |
连接数超限的特殊情况 |
| 5 |
系统重装 |
以上方法均无效时的最终选择 |
详细操作流程
步骤1:调整远程连接设置
操作说明:修改远程桌面连接的高级设置,关闭可能引起冲突的选项。
使用工具提示:Windows自带的远程桌面连接工具。
远程桌面连接窗口操作流程:
- 打开远程桌面连接
- 点击"显示选项"
- 选择"高级"选项卡
- 在"性能"区域取消勾选"主题"和"位图缓存"
- 返回常规选项卡,输入VPS IP地址
- 点击"连接"
这种方法适用于大多数因客户端设置问题导致的VPS黑屏情况,特别是在更换电脑登录VPS时效果显著。
步骤2:多用户登录管理
操作说明:当一个用户连接出现黑屏时,使用其他管理员账户登录并注销异常连接。
使用工具提示:VPS控制台或另一台电脑的远程桌面连接。
任务管理器操作用户会话:
- 使用其他管理员账户登录VPS
- 按Ctrl+Shift+Esc打开任务管理器
- 选择"用户"选项卡
- 找到黑屏对应的用户会话
- 右键点击该会话,选择"注销"
此方法能有效解决因用户会话异常导致的连接问题。
步骤3:使用增强型远程连接工具
操作说明:当标准远程桌面连接工具无法解决问题时,尝试使用第三方增强型远程桌面连接器。
使用工具提示:mRemoteNG、Royal TS等增强型远程管理工具。
步骤4:命令行强制连接
操作说明:通过命令行参数强制建立控制台连接,解决连接数超限问题。
使用工具提示:Windows命令提示符。
mstsc /console /v:你的服务器IP:远程端口
例如:mstsc /console /v:98.126.1.1:3389
这种方法专门针对超出最大连接数限制的情况,能够绕过常规连接限制。
步骤5:系统重装
操作说明:当所有软件层面的解决方案都无效时,考虑使用reinstall等工具进行系统重装。
使用工具提示:reinstall脚本或其他VPS重装工具。
# 使用reinstall脚本重装系统示例
wget --no-check-certificate -qO InstallNET.sh 'https://raw.githubusercontent.com/...' && bash InstallNET.sh
系统重装是解决顽固性VPS黑屏问题的终极方案,但需要注意提前备份重要数据。
常见问题及解决方案
| 问题现象 |
可能原因 |
解决方案 |
| 输入密码后黑屏,鼠标可移动但无界面 |
远程连接设置冲突或用户会话异常 |
保持黑屏窗口开启,新开远程连接重新登录;或重启服务器 |
| 远程连接时提示超出最大连接数 |
多个用户同时连接或之前连接未正常注销 |
使用命令行mstsc /console强制连接,然后注销多余会话 |
| VPS重启后持续黑屏 |
系统文件损坏或引导问题 |
使用VPS控制台的VNC功能检查系统状态,必要时重装系统 |
| 安装特定软件后出现黑屏 |
软件冲突(如万能五笔输入法) |
卸载冲突软件或使用系统还原点 |
| 从睡眠模式唤醒后黑屏 |
电源管理设置问题或驱动程序冲突 |
调整电源选项,禁用睡眠模式;更新驱动程序 |
通过以上方法和步骤,大多数VPS黑屏启动不了的问题都能得到有效解决。建议按照顺序尝试这些方法,从最简单的设置调整开始,逐步深入到更复杂的解决方案。
发表评论